Shaowen Ye is a scholar working on Nature and Landscape Conservation, Aquatic Science and Ecology. According to data from OpenAlex, Shaowen Ye has authored 64 papers receiving a total of 588 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 47 papers in Nature and Landscape Conservation, 35 papers in Aquatic Science and 31 papers in Ecology. Recurrent topics in Shaowen Ye’s work include Fish Ecology and Management Studies (46 papers), Fish Biology and Ecology Studies (31 papers) and Aquatic Ecosystems and Phytoplankton Dynamics (14 papers). Shaowen Ye is often cited by papers focused on Fish Ecology and Management Studies (46 papers), Fish Biology and Ecology Studies (31 papers) and Aquatic Ecosystems and Phytoplankton Dynamics (14 papers). Shaowen Ye collaborates with scholars based in China, France and United States. Shaowen Ye's co-authors include Jiashou Liu, Zhongjie Li, Sovan Lek, Zhen Li and Mingli Lin and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, The Science of The Total Environment and Aquaculture.
